  • Patent number: 9581562
    Abstract: A handheld device for analysis of electrophysiological properties of a cellular membrane ion channel in an ion channel containing lipid cellular membrane includes a handheld body with a pump, an electronic controller, and a disposable pipette tip including a pathway for fluid. The pathway connects an open end of the pipette tip to an analysis substrate in the pipette tip. The substrate is adapted to transmit an electrical current through the ion channel. The handheld body and the disposable pipette tip are configured to releasably attach the pipette tip to the body, to provide a hydraulic connection between the pump and the pathway, and to provide an electric connection between the electronic controller and at least one of the electrodes of the substrate. The electronic controller of the handheld body is configured to operate the assembled device for microfluidic analysis of aspirated fluid.
